Output 2dd96e24339938bde83c5bb069107a9958d71634aa26bd58c3b204b0eeaf28b1:3

value
26673066
script pubkey
OP_0 OP_PUSHBYTES_20 bf1fa069ce73996ef96a1ccd510604a8c69e65ff
address
bc1qhu06q6wwwwvka7t2rnx4zpsy4rrfue0ltx8hnh
transaction
2dd96e24339938bde83c5bb069107a9958d71634aa26bd58c3b204b0eeaf28b1